Clearing Mutual Fund Operations (CMFO) aims to lead the industry through excellent customer service, a wide range of products, and professional staff. CMFO oversees key Mutual Fund Operations functions such as Trading, Dividends, Trade Corrections, Contracts, Sub‑Accounting, and Vendor Relations. Team members must collaborate well with external and internal partners, adapt to change, and work effectively across locations.

The Team Manager will be responsible for strategy building, project management, and leading a functional team within Mutual Fund Operations. The primary priority is directing the day‑to‑day operations of the Clearing Mutual Fund Trading team and leading them through change and modernization.
